Unlocking Learning Through Play: Fun and Educational Activities with a Cubby House
Nov 07

Cubby houses in Australia have long been a cherished part of childhood, offering kids their very own space to explore, create, and dream. But did you know these miniature homes can also be a powerful tool for your child’s learning journey? 

A cubby house isn’t just a place for kids to play—it’s an opportunity to merge fun and education seamlessly. When learning is combined with play, it supports children’s cognitive and emotional growth, helping them become confident, curious learners. 

This blog explores how cubby houses can turn everyday playtime into enriching, educational experiences.

The Power of Play-Based Learning

Play-based learning is more than just fun—it’s a crucial part of a child’s development. Through play, children naturally learn to explore, experiment, and solve problems. A cubby house is an ideal space for this type of learning, providing a safe and imaginative environment where kids can immerse themselves in various activities. 

Inside their very own cubby houses, kids can engage in storytelling, build imaginary worlds, and experiment with new ideas—all while developing important cognitive skills. By blending learning and play, cubby houses can be transformed into magical classrooms where creativity knows no bounds.

Creative Role-Playing Activities in Cubby Houses

One of the greatest strengths of cubby houses is their ability to foster role-playing activities, which teach kids social skills, problem-solving, and empathy. Role-playing allows children to step into different roles, expanding their understanding of the world around them. 

For instance, inside their cubby house, kids can become “doctors” tending to stuffed animal patients, “shopkeepers” selling make-believe groceries, or “teachers” guiding their friends through a pretend lesson. These scenarios not only spark creativity but also help children learn about responsibility, kindness, and cooperation. With a cubby house, imaginative role-playing can become an everyday adventure.

STEM Learning Through Building and Exploration

Our cubby houses in Australia are also fantastic for promoting STEM (Science, Technology, Engineering, Math) learning through hands-on activities. Encouraging kids to build small additions to their cubby house—like a mini garden, a pulley system, or a bird feeder—can ignite their curiosity about how things work. 

These projects teach kids about basic engineering principles, scientific methods, and problem-solving strategies. Experiments using outdoor elements like water, sand, or leaves further enhance their understanding of the natural world. A cubby house can be much more than a play space; it’s a platform for young engineers and scientists to learn and discover.

Outdoor Exploration and Nature Learning

A cubby house placed in the backyard offers the perfect gateway to nature-based learning. Children can observe and interact with their surroundings, turning their cubby house into a headquarters for outdoor exploration. 

For instance, kids can use their cubby as a base for birdwatching, keeping a journal of the different species they see and hear. They can also engage in simple gardening projects, like planting flowers or herbs near their cubby house and learning about plant growth and responsibility. Even collecting leaves, rocks, and other natural elements around the cubby can spark curiosity about the environment. With a cubby house, every day can be a nature-filled adventure.

Art and Craft Projects Inside the Cubby

Cubby houses make wonderful creative spaces, perfect for arts and crafts. Whether it’s drawing, painting, or crafting decorations for their little house, kids can explore their artistic talents while improving their fine motor skills. Parents can encourage kids to design “interior decorations” for their cubby, such as colourful drawings or hand-made ornaments. 

Seasonal craft projects, like making paper snowflakes in winter or painting rocks in summer, can keep the creativity flowing year-round. The best part? These activities also help kids develop focus, patience, and pride in their work. A cubby house isn’t just a hideaway; it’s an art studio where imaginations run wild.

Social Interaction and Group Play

Beyond solo play, cubby houses are fantastic for encouraging social interaction and group play. Inviting friends or siblings into the cubby opens up a world of collaborative play, helping kids learn about communication, teamwork, and negotiation. Inside a cubby house, children can work together to build forts, solve puzzles, or come up with group games. 

Parents can also organise team-building activities, like scavenger hunts or building a “storefront” for their cubby. These collaborative experiences not only strengthen social bonds but also teach kids the value of cooperation and sharing. In the safe and imaginative space of a cubby house, friendships grow stronger, and communication skills flourish.

Conclusion

Cubby houses are more than just playgrounds—they’re gateways to a world of learning. From fostering creativity and role-playing to promoting STEM skills and social interaction, our cubby houses in Australia offer countless opportunities to turn everyday play into meaningful learning experiences. By incorporating educational activities into cubby house play, parents can support their child’s overall development in a fun and engaging way.
